College Park, Georgia; Friday, 7:30 p.m. EDT BETMGM SPORTSBOOK LINE: Dream -9.5; over/under is 160 BOTTOM LINE: Atlanta Dream faces the Chicago Sky after Allisha Gray scored 23 points in the Atlanta Dream’s 77-58 victory over the Indiana Fever.
Veteran guard Ariel Atkins has been leading the charge for Chicago this season, averaging 13.4 points, 3.8 rebounds and 2.8 assists. Reese is also averaging 10.1 points and a league-leading 12.1 rebounds per game to lead the Sky.

The Chicago Sky are set to retire legend Allie Quigley’s No. 14 jersey during pregame at the July 9 matchup against Dallas. Quigley’s jersey will be the first to be retired and honored by the Sky organization.
